’Iceland Volcano Eruption Site Hastily EVACUATED as New Fissure Erupts’ A new fissure has begun spurting lava and ash, a kilometre from the original eruption site at Iceland’s Fagradalsfjall volcano on the Reykjanes Peninsula. Hundreds of tourists were swiftly evacuated to safety after the new cracks were spotted by a sightseeing helicopter.
